As if redheads don’t stand out enough as it is, they have yet another trait that makes them different.  Redheads are more sensitive to pain compared to brunettes and blondes.

This whole redhead pain thing really started out as an urban legend in the anesthesia community saying redheads were difficult to anesthetize.  Scientists found this so intriguing that they went ahead and studied it only to find out it is true.  Redheads really do require more anesthesia, and by a significant amount, about twenty percent more.

The mutation is in the gene that affects hair color.  In people with brown, black and blonde hair, the gene for the melanocortin-1 receptor, produces melanin.  A mutation in the MC1R gene results in the production of a substance called pheomelanin which results in red hair and fair skin.

This specific gene belongs to a family of receptors that include pain receptors in the brain, and as a result, a mutation in the gene appears to influence the body’s sensitivity to pain.
